Sol Forman (July 1, 1903 – November 22, 2001) was an American restaurateur who owned Peter Luger Steak House.

[1] Forman was born on the Lower East Side of Manhattan around July 1, 1903.

He dropped out of high school to support his family and formed a partnership with his brother and sister to start a metalware business called Forman Family, which was located across the street from Peter Luger Steak House.

Forman became a frequent customer of the steakhouse and bought the restaurant at auction as the only bidder after it was forced to close in 1950 due to declining sales.

[3] He continue to run the restaurant after he closed his metalware business in the 1980s.
